## Step 4: Enable the QueueScale autoscaler

Release manager action. Before flipping traffic to the Dornhall cluster, switch QueueScale from shadow mode to active. It scales the worker pool off queue depth, not CPU, so disable the legacy CPU-based policy first or they will fight. Verify the metrics feed from Pellworth is live; stale depth readings cause thrash. Roll back by setting the autoscaler back to shadow — no redeploy needed. Apply the configuration below before cutting over.

deployment values, yageg-hahig:
WENAEL_HOST=wenael.tolvaqlabs.internal
WENAEL_PORT=4000

Handover: the Fablecrate test-data factory library now seeds synthetic patient-like records; all generators use the faker pool only, no production snapshots. Security review should focus on the seed export command, which writes fixtures to the shared Bramble bucket. Access controls were tightened last sprint but not re-audited. For the audit history and threat notes, contact the maintainer below.

signatory, fahag-bawep: Weneth Belwyn Kasath Ulaeth

## Changed defaults

Heads up: the Ledgerline tax-rate lookup cache now defaults to a 15-minute TTL instead of 24 hours. Turns out rates in the Veldt County sandbox were going stale mid-demo, which was embarrassing. Eviction is now LRU rather than FIFO, and the cache warms on boot. If you're reviewing, check that nothing hardcodes the old TTL. The new defaults land as follows.

deployment values, bajop-taweg:
holwyn:
  log_level: debug
  metrics_host: metrics.holwyn.zemvarsys.internal
  pool_size: 32

## Tuning retry semantics

Hookmill delivers webhooks with exponential backoff and a hard delivery deadline. For the eng sync: we moved the jitter and cap values into config after last sprint's thundering-herd incident, so changes no longer require a redeploy. Abandoned deliveries now land in the replay queue. The active defaults are as follows.

tuning constants:
THRESHOLDS = {
    "kelix": 280,
    "druvan": 756,
    "oliael": 399,
}